What does "What you do" mean? What you do is be that type of person, the type of person who does not pay to fix a scratch in car she didn't cause What does "What you do" mean? Can i understand "What you do" like what you have to do?

"What do I do?" "What you do, is be that type of person, the type of person who does not pay to fix a scratch in car she didn't cause." In this example that you gave, that sentence has to be an answer to a question like that. The person answering is just responding with part of the question. But yes, they are giving advice, so it means something like "you should...".
